Lisa Boucher's Adventures in Clay
My first experience with clay was in pottery class in high school. I remember wanting to just hang out in the art room and play with clay all day. Several years later while living in Florida, a friend gave me a pair of porcelain earrings and suggested that would be a great idea for a small business for me. After some experimenting, I was making and selling my ceramic earrings, necklaces and various wearable art. I took part in some of the local craft festivals, and hit the road selling my wares from St. Augustine to Key West.
Since moving back to my native New Hampshire, I've been making functional pottery in addition to my clay jewelry. The seashore, flowers and autumn leaves, are among some of my favorite themes. During the holidays I get inspired to create ornaments to give as gifts and sell in my Etsy shop.
For years my medium was earthenware clay and I painted very detailed designs with underglazes. I was introduced to stoneware clay by my pottery teacher Sally Cornwell. I then began using stoneware as well as porcelain for my jewelry and ornaments. I love with the effects of the high fire glazes.
I enjoy making ceramic jewelry components which I encorporate in my macramé and wire work. I've also made them available in my shop for other designers to use in their pieces.
My finished jewelry, pendants, beads and components have been published in Jewelry Stringing, Step by Step Wire and Beadtrends. A highlight for me was having my Autumn's Allure bracelet on the cover of the September 2012 Beadtrends magazine!
